The micros are a fraction of the size of standard e-mini contracts and require significantly less capital to trade. However, they include the same benefits and risks of their classic e-mini counterparts. S&P 500 Futures is ... Sep 15, 2021 · Micro E-mini Futures are basically smaller versions of the CME Group's popular E-mini stock index futures contracts, checking in at just 1/10th the size. The CME Group created them because the classic E-minis had become too expensive for many traders, effectively shutting them out of the liquid futures market. The E-mini S&P (Standard and Poor’s) 500 index futures are the most actively traded futures contract. Founded in 1957, the S&P 500 index is regarded as a key benchmark for the US stock market and plays an essential role in the global financial markets. Tick size A “tick” is the minimum price increment a particular contract can fluctuate. Tick sizes and values vary from contract to contract. For

E-mini. E-minis are futures contracts that represent a fraction of the value of standard futures. They are traded primarily on the Chicago Mercantile Exchange. As of April, 2011, CME lists 44 unique E-mini contracts, [1] of which approximately 10 have average daily trading volumes of over 1,000 contracts. [2]

Day trading. When looking to day trade E-mini S&P 500 futures contracts, there are two factors to consider: Deposit requirements. There are no regulations as such when it comes to minimum deposit requirements for those looking to day trade futures. Along the way, trader choice, trading hours and …WebThe Emini (or E-mini or ES or Mini) is a futures contract that tracks the S&P 500 stock market index. It is traded on the Chicago Mercantile Exchange (CME) via their Globex electronic trading platform. Trading is 23 ½ hours a day, 5 days a week, using the contract symbol ES. A futures contract is a legally binding agreement to buy or sell an asset at an agreed upon price in the future. It is the most common type of derivatives trading and can be used to hedge against risks faced by investors and corporations. E-mini S&P futures (ES) offer a way for traders to capitalize on their sentiments about where the S&P 500 index will move in the future. ES contracts correspond to a specific month that is the expiration month. Unlike stocks, ES contracts trade at nearly all hours of the day and night from Sunday night through Friday night. Best for Active and ...An electronically traded futures contract one fifth the size of standard S&P futures, E-mini S&P 500 futures and options are based on the underlying Standard & Poor’s 500 stock index. Made up of 500 individual stocks representing the market capitalizations of large companies, the S&P 500 Index is a leading indicator of large-cap U.S. equities.

electronic GLOBEX trading system. The E-mini S&P 500 futures contract was introduced in September 1997 and the E-mini Nasdaq-100 futures started trading in June 1999. E-mini futures contracts are sized at one-fifth of their floor-traded counterparts to make E-mini trading affordable to traders with small margin ac-counts.

E-mini Russell 2000 Index Futures.Theoretically, you can start day trading Emini futures with capital of US$4,250 and Micro Emini futures with capital of US$425. This is the initial margin required to trade 1 contract. However, in practice, you’ll want to use 2-3 times that amount: so US$10,000 for the Emini and US$1,000 for the Micro Emini.19 Jun 2021 ... E-mini futures, especially the E-mini S&P 500 futures (ES) typically have the lowest day trading margins, $500 with some brokers. That means the trader only needs $500 in the account (plus room for price fluctuations) to buy or sell one E-mini S&P 500 contract.
